Install RHEL 5 to an MSA1000

I am wondering what would be best... I want to install RHEL 5 on an BL680c and split the installation so that the majority of the OS stays on the BL680c's disks only /var is on the MSA.

My questions are:
1. is this a good idea?
2. how can I achieve this?

Re: Install RHEL 5 to an MSA1000

Shalom,

I would install the entire OS, including /var on the disk in the blade. I would use the SAN for shared data, like oracle databases and the like.

The reason i would locate /var on local disk is that if the SAN is disconnected or disrupted, you might actually want access to the logs in /var such as /var/log/messages that could assist you in problem diagnosis.

1. No
2. See above and try a different idea.
